Treating Sulfate in Your Home: A Detailed Approach to Reverse Osmosis

If you’ve ever noticed a persistent, unpleasant taste in your cooking or drinking water, it might be due to sulfate contamination. This common issue can manifest in various ways, often affecting not just the taste but also the overall quality of water in your home.

Recognizing Signs of Sulfate in Your Water

Sulfate is a naturally occurring compound found in certain groundwater sources. It can impart a bitter, metallic taste to water, which may become particularly evident when used in cooking or making beverages. Additionally, sulfate can produce undesirable odors that resemble rotten eggs, especially when hot water is used. Homeowners might also notice issues with plumbing fixtures, such as a buildup of scale that affects water flow.

Confirming Sulfate Presence with a Water Test

The most effective way to determine whether sulfate is affecting your water quality is through a water test. Home testing kits are available at many retailers and can provide immediate insights into sulfate levels. These kits typically assess several aspects of water quality, ensuring you get a comprehensive understanding of what’s in your water. For precise measurements, professional water testing services can also be utilized. Checking your water supply regularly can help in identifying problems early.

Understanding Reverse Osmosis for Sulfate Removal

Reverse osmosis (RO) systems are among the most effective solutions for reducing sulfate concentrations in water. This technology works by pushing water through a semi-permeable membrane that captures contaminants, including sulfates and other dissolved solids. RO systems are particularly beneficial because they offer high filtration efficacy, ensuring the water you consume is cleaner and safer.

Sizing Your Reverse Osmosis System

When selecting a reverse osmosis system, it’s crucial to consider the size and capacity that best fits your household’s needs. Key factors include:

  • Flow Rate: This is the amount of purified water produced per minute. Depending on your household's water consumption, you’ll need to select a system that meets your peak usage times.
  • Grain Capacity: It’s important to understand the volume of contaminants your system can handle. Higher grain capacities are necessary for households with greater water demands or higher-than-normal sulfate levels.
  • Gallons Per Day (GPD): This figure indicates how much clean water the system can produce in a day. Ensure you choose a system that can supply enough water for your daily needs.
  • Tank Size: The storage tank is crucial since a larger tank allows for a greater volume of filtered water to be readily available, reducing wait times.

Maintaining Your Reverse Osmosis System

Once a reverse osmosis system is installed, regular maintenance is essential for optimal performance. A few key maintenance tasks include:

  • Filter Replacement: Depending on the specific model and usage, filters generally need to be replaced every 6 to 12 months. Regular replacement is crucial for sustaining water quality.
  • Sanitization: The system should be sanitized at least annually to prevent bacterial growth and maintain efficiency.
  • Membrane Checks: The RO membrane should be inspected and replaced approximately every two years, although this can vary based on water quality and usage.

Important Considerations Before Purchasing

Before investing in a reverse osmosis system, keep the following points in mind:

  • Water Quality Testing: Understanding your water quality will guide your purchase decision. High sulfate levels may necessitate specific features in your chosen system.
  • Usage Patterns: Evaluate your daily water consumption. Choose a system that aligns with your household’s needs to avoid shortages during peak usage.
  • Space Constraints: Ensure you have adequate space for the RO system and storage tank within your home.

Avoiding Common Mistakes

When shopping for a reverse osmosis system, homeowners often make mistakes that can impact performance and satisfaction:

  • Choosing a system that is too small for their needs, leading to insufficient water supply.
  • Overlooking the importance of filter and membrane replacement schedules, which can compromise water quality over time.
  • Neglecting to conduct regular maintenance, which can result in costly repairs or replacements.
